Project Manager, Facilities Management - Barrow in Furness - £50k plus Car Allowance

This is a fantastic opportunity to join one of the largest Facilities Management companies in the UK at one of their prestigious clients' sites based in Barrow in Furness.

Salary: Up to £50k depending on experience, plus car allowance and excellent benefits package.

Location: Barrow in Furness

Hours of work: 7:30am - 4:30pm, Monday to Friday

Role Responsibilities:

  • Deliver turnkey end-to-end Project Management solutions for minor and major revenue projects across the account portfolio.
  • Delivery of quality project solutions against Capital & Revenue spend from concept through to completion.
  • Effective management, budget control, compliance with all legislation including CDM Regulations, delivery and management of project files and effective asset hand over.
  • Delivery of the best value cost option for all projects using a value for money (VFM) pricing schedule and market tested matrix.
  • Support and drive new business initiatives and opportunities across the contract and assist the implementation of any contract changes to the business.
  • Identification, minimisation, and eradication of risks through appropriate risk management including commercial risks and SHE risks for all parties and staff, operational risks for all parties.

The successful candidate:

  • Experience within a similar role or Project Management position.
  • A Project Management qualification is required.
  • PRINCE 2 best practice project management is preferred.
  • IOSH certified (minimum)
  • Qualified to HNC / HND standard in Electrical Engineering.
  • Experience in a TFM environment would be advantageous.
  • Excellent IT skills including Microsoft Word, Excel, Project, and use of enterprise systems such as JD Edwards or Coins.
  • Able to demonstrate experience in use of lean principles.
  • Excellent organisational skills are required for this role
